I have this Excel File:
| A | B | C | |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| 01.08.2016 | Data | Data |
| 2 | Data | Data | |
| 3 | 02.08.2016 | Data | Data |
| 4 | Data | Data |
The Cell A2 needs to have the date from A1 and
the Cell A4 needs to have the date from A3. And so on.
I hope someone can help me with this problem!
Thank you! ![]()
try like that in script:
if(isnull(A), peek('A', - 1), A) as A

Or try:
if((A)='', peek('A', - 1), A) as A

Hi Alexander,
This can be done while loading data. please find the below steps for the same
Step 1: In load script, load excel file. "Table Files..." -> Select the file and click next

Step 2: Click on "Enable Transformation Step"

Step 3: select "Fill" option., select the option according to your requirement and click ok

Step 4: Click next and finish
